Greg Ellis
The Cowboys are reportedly trying to trade Greg Ellis. Failing a trade, he could be cut to save the Cowboys about 5 million. He plays OLB (not sure which side), is big at 6-6 260, and had 8 sacks last year - twice as many as anyone on Washington. He's also 34 when the season starts.
I would definitely look into him as a one or two year starter/depth at OLB if he is available.
